Output 59bb861010fee148f1d690495319f32271b0acbfd100b51e14474c87c0cce722:0

value
2526423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3394416ecbf062933a04c49b72750575334f084a OP_EQUAL
address
36PjzJjY1niqWjuaHKDWCkbWRQ7M4dS73Q
transaction
59bb861010fee148f1d690495319f32271b0acbfd100b51e14474c87c0cce722
spent
true